Bar-Code Based Weight Measurement Station for Physical Inventory Taking of211 Plutonium Oxide Containers at the Mining and Chemical Combine Radiochemical 211 Reprocessing Plant Near Krasnoyarsk, Siberia
This paper describes the technical tasks being implemented to computerize the211u001ephysical inventory taking (PIT) at the Mining and Chemical Combine (Gorno-211u001eKhimichesky Kombinat, GKhK) radiochemical plant under the US/Russian cooperative 211u001enuclear material protection, control, and accounting (MPC and A) program. Under 211u001ethe MPC and A program, Lab-to-Lab task agreements with GKhK were negotiated that 211u001einvolved computerized equipment for item verification and confirmatory 211u001emeasurement of the Pu containers. Tasks under Phase I cover the work for 211u001edemonstrating the plan and procedures for carrying out the comparison of the Pu 211u001econtainer identification on the container with the computerized inventory 211u001erecords. In addition to the records validation, the verification procedures 211u001einclude the application of bar codes and bar coded TIDs to the Pu containers. 211u001ePhase II involves the verification of the Pu content. A plan and procedures are 211u001ebeing written for carrying out confirmatory measurements on the Pu containers.
